Specification:
Microphone Inputs 4 high-quality microphone inputs with phantom power
Headphone Outputs 4 individual headphone outputs with volume control
Recording Capability Multi-track recording for all inputs and sound pads
Power Source Operates up to 3.5 hours on 2 AA batteries
Connectivity TRRS jack for remote interviews and USB Audio Interface mode
Special Features Automatic Mix-Minus for call-in and remote interviews

What Is a Battery-Powered Audio Interface and How Does It Work?

A battery-powered audio interface is a device that converts analog audio signals into digital data using battery power. It allows musicians, podcasters, and sound engineers to connect microphones and instruments to computers or mobile devices without needing a direct electrical outlet.

The definition aligns with descriptions from reputable sources such as the Audio Engineering Society, which emphasizes the mobility and versatility provided by battery-operated designs for various audio applications.

Battery-powered audio interfaces enable users to record and monitor sound in diverse environments, facilitating greater flexibility. They typically feature inputs for microphones and instruments, output options for headphones or speakers, and may include onboard preamps and digital converters.

The National Academy of Recording Arts and Sciences notes that modern audio interfaces also incorporate USB or Bluetooth connectivity, allowing seamless integration with different devices. Furthermore, users can find interfaces designed for both high-resolution audio and low-latency performance.

Can Battery-Powered Audio Interfaces Deliver Comparable Quality to Traditional Devices?

Yes, battery-powered audio interfaces can deliver comparable quality to traditional devices. Many modern battery-powered interfaces utilize advanced technology to ensure high audio fidelity.

They often include high-quality preamps and converters, which can produce audio that rivals that of traditional, AC-powered interfaces. The difference largely depends on the specific model and the quality of the components used. In many cases, users may find no noticeable degradation in sound quality when using a reputable battery-powered model in portable settings. Additionally, they offer benefits such as convenience and mobility, making them ideal for on-the-go recording without compromising audio quality.
